Start your Mom Wardrobe with the Basics
Like we said, being a mom is exhausting. Do you know what else is exhausting? Trying to keep up with the ever-changing trends of the fashion industry.
Is it skinny jeans or bell-bottoms? Overall or jumpers? Stacked heels or wedges?
The way to get around all the seasonal dos and don’ts is to stick to the basics. Here are the must-haves every mom needs in her closet:
1. A Good Fitting Pair of Jeans
Preferably some that flatter your shape. Luckily for us, all cuts of jeans are becoming available again. So you can pick whatever you want to your heart’s content: skinny, boot cut, wide leg, high-waisted, and beyond.
The good thing about jeans is they can be dressed up or down. Spending your afternoon taking your kids to the library? Try pairing your jeans with a long cardigan sweater and boots.
Going straight from mom-duty to date? Throw on a flirty top and switch the boots for some heels.
2. Dresses
Now, before you skip this one, hear me out. Dresses have come a long way since your grandma wore them while she was baking bread. Now they are fun, playful, and oh so comfortable.
The great thing about dresses is they transition from season to season seamlessly. Wear them with sandals and a sun hat in the summer, and with boots and a jean jacket in the fall.
3. Appropriate Shoes
I know it’s so tempting to just wear your slippers to a parent-teacher conference. But just don’t. Buy a great pair of shoes that will make you feel like you can conquer the world while you’re chasing your kids around the park.
Shoes can make an outfit. Even a fun pair of sneakers or some unique wedges with jeans and a t-shirt can make you look put together — even if you don’t feel like you are.
